Do Sodeom Search API and Todoist need an API key?

Sodeom Search API needs no key, while Todoist requires a free API key. If you want to start calling without signup, reach for Sodeom Search API first.

Can I call Sodeom Search API and Todoist from the browser?

Only Sodeom Search API is browser-friendly — it returns CORS headers over HTTPS. Todoist needs a server-side call or proxy, so factor that into which one fits a front-end project.
